After Spurs edged past Everton thanks to two more goals from Harry Kane at the Lane, itโ€™s now time for Sundayโ€™s main event.

Manchester City travel to Wearside in the first of their double Gameweek fixtures, with Pep Guardiolaโ€™s in-form outfit subject to huge Fantasy Premier League investment over the last few days.

Snapped by over 377,000 FPL managers, Sergio Aguero was the most sought-after asset prior to yesterdayโ€™s deadline after racking up four goals and two assists in his last pair of appearances across all competitions.

Surprisingly second to Zlatan Ibrahimovic in terms of overall armband backers for Gameweek 27, Aguero has, however, been triple captained by a substantial 159,000+ FPL managers, with City also set to entertain Stoke on Wednesday evening.

With a goal or assist in eight of his last ten league outings, Raheem Sterling acquired over 338,000 new owners last week โ€“ over 16,000 have wielded their triple captain chip on the winger.

Four goals and three assists in his last seven starts across all competitions has Leroy Sane shaping up as a differential, with the summer signing sitting in just 3% of squads, but Kevin De Bruyne’s owners are left disappointed as the Belgian surprisingly drops to the bench for the first match of double-header. As many as 6,937 FPL managers have played their Triple Captain chip on De Bruyne for Gameweek 27.
